Which expression is equivalent to 5(2x-7)?

The given expression is

5(2x-7)

In order to check the options we will have to simplify the expression so that we can match with the answers.

To simplify the expression , first we have to multiply the 5 written outside the bracket with the terms inside the bracket i.e. 2x -7

So,

=> 5(2x-7)

Multiplying 5 inside

=> (5)(2)x - (5)(7)

=> 10x - 35
